A Rare and Special Bourbon
The Michter’s 20-Year Bourbon is bottled at a robust 114.2 proof (57.1% ABV) and comes with a suggested retail price of $1,200 per 750ml bottle. The bourbon stands out not only for its age but also for the careful balance it maintains between rich flavors and wood influence.
Aging bourbon in new charred oak barrels presents challenges, especially beyond the 15-year mark. Extended aging can sometimes result in an overly woody profile, but Michter’s has consistently mastered the art of aging whiskey to perfection. According to Joseph J. Magliocco, Michter’s President, “Reaching ages beyond 15 years without the whiskey getting too woody is an achievement that our team strives for. This is an exceptional release, and we only wish we had more to offer.”

Recognition and Accolades
This release comes at a time of heightened recognition for Michter’s. In 2024, the distillery was named the World’s Most Admired Whiskey for the second consecutive year by Drinks International. The honor was determined by a panel of independent global drinks experts, including bartenders, journalists, and buyers from more than 20 countries. Michter’s topped a list that featured legendary distilleries from Scotland, Japan, Ireland, and beyond.
Master Distiller Dan McKee expressed his gratitude for the accolade, saying, “We are so humbled and so grateful to be named The World’s Most Admired Whiskey. I can’t think of a better way to celebrate than with this 2024 release of Michter’s 20-Year Bourbon.”

Beyond the Bottle: Michter’s Facilities and Heritage
Michter’s operations extend beyond its main distillery in Louisville’s Shively district. The company also runs a 205-acre estate in Springfield, Kentucky, where it grows estate grain, and the historic Fort Nelson Distillery in downtown Louisville. The Fort Nelson facility, located on West Main Street near attractions like the Louisville Slugger Museum, offers whiskey enthusiasts an immersive experience, complete with educational tours and tastings.
The Fort Nelson Distillery also boasts a legendary pot still system originally from Michter’s Pennsylvania distillery. Visitors can enjoy classic cocktails at The Bar at Fort Nelson, curated by renowned spirits and cocktail historian David Wondrich.

About Michter's
Michter's is a historic American whiskey brand with roots dating back to the 18th century. The brand's history can be traced to a Pennsylvania distillery established in 1753. Michter's has undergone various changes in ownership and locations over the centuries, facing periods of closure and revival. Today, Michter's is known for producing premium bourbon, rye, and American whiskey.
Michter's has earned a reputation for its commitment to quality and craftsmanship. The brand is dedicated to traditional small-batch production methods, emphasizing attention to detail and selecting the finest grains. Michter's sources high-quality barrels for aging its whiskies, contributing to the rich and complex flavors that define its expressions.
The core range of Michter's includes bourbons and ryes that have gained acclaim among whiskey enthusiasts. Michter's US1 Bourbon is known for its balance of sweetness and spice, while the Michter's US1 Rye offers a bold and flavorful experience. Additionally, Michter's releases limited-edition and single barrel expressions that cater to collectors and connoisseurs seeking unique and exceptional offerings.
One notable aspect of Michter's is its dedication to aging its whiskies in a controlled environment. The brand uses heat-cycled warehouses, a technique that exposes barrels to temperature variations to enhance the aging process. This method contributes to the development of nuanced and sophisticated flavors in the final product.
